Exploring Visual Language for children, ages 5-12, with Mellissa Morris.
Saturdays 10 a.m. -11 a.m. Children will explore visual language through collage, painting and drawing. Drop-ins welcome. $10.00 per class. Children will have the opportunity to familiarize themselves with proper art tools – easel, paint brushes, palette knives and palettes – in a welcoming, friendly space. We will explore paint mediums: tempura, water color, and acrylic. Children will be encouraged to explore art elements – line, texture, shape, color and value – all while engaging in conversations about technique and their own work. This class builds critical thinking skills, eye-hand coordination and self esteem.
Figure Drawing for Teens, with Sarah Holl
Tuesdays, 4:00 p.m. - 6:00 p.m.
First class Sept 29, six weeks, $155.00. 
High school age students are invited to join a specifically designed, ongoing series of art classes which explore the human form from a live model. These classes are perfect for teenagers who wish to prepare their portfolios for college and for those interested in developing their drawing and observation skills with human subjects. Students will learn value, proportion, line and composition through individual instruction and group critiques. The class will culminate with a self portrait, which is a typical requirement for a college portfolio review.

Kids in Clay workshop with Molly Driscoll
Price: $125/student; space limited to 12 students. Cost includes materials, 8 hours of instruction, 4 finished/fired ceramic projects. Call 508.332-8211 to register.
Ages: 7yrs-12yrs
When: 4 Sessions, beginning July 7th-28th. Wednesday 10am-12pm.
Where: Guyer Barn, Hyannis
Description: Come get your hands dirty and explore the wonderful world of clay! Students will learn basic hand building techniques and have time to explore the medium on their own through guided projects that include self portraits, cupcakes, animals and coil pots. The last session will also include a wheel throwing demonstration and an introduction to the kiln and how a lump of clay becomes a functional piece of pottery.
